Summary: During Ireland's War of Independence, a five year old girl set out to save her village from the English army, by trying to find the rumored skilled swordsman living in a nearby castle, who only takes books of a certain genre as payment, only known as the Black Swordsman.

Nice short story anime, but where is the Irish feel?

I enjoyed this anime, but to me, it makes more sense to place it in what is today Germany. The "Black Forest" exists today, and it refers to a wooded and mountainous area that sits on the border between France and Germany. The trees are evergreens, hence the name (dark and thick foliage year round).

The songs in the anime are beautiful classics by Schubert. By the way, if there were a rating for soundtrack, that would get a 5 star. Songs featured include the famous "Ave Maria" and a poem by Goethe set to music by Schubert, "Der Erlkoenig". They are in German.

The castle of the black knight could come from many European folkstales, including German tales. The Bavarian Castle of Neuschwanstein was built more recently, but that's the style. So when would the English have attacked a village in Germany? The Hundred Years War (1337-1453) seems to be a candidate.

I don't know if Germany is the right place for the story, but that's how I watched it. It made more sense to me that way and I was able to better immerse myself in the story.
